Baume is a Richemont sustainable watch brand.[1]

Background[edit]

Baume launched on May 15, 2018[2] by the Switzerland-based luxury goods holding company, Richemont.[3] The name comes from the mother brand Baume & Mercier. However, Baume is a new brand that operates independently.[4] Baume watches are sold exclusively online and the brand only uses natural or recycled materials in the manufacturing process.[5] Its headquarters are located in Meyrin, in the canton of Geneva, Switzerland. Baume watches are designed in Geneva and assembled in Amsterdam.[6] The brand uses quartz and $15 automatic movements, made by the Swiss group Ronda and Myota,[7] a Japanese company. As of June 2020, the Baume brand merged with the established Richemont subsidiary Baume & Mercier and will offer full customer services to anyone who bought a Baume watch. Also, production moved to Baume & Mercier's workshop in Les Brenets.

Products[edit]

Custom Timepieces Edition[edit]

This is a fully customisable watch, designed through an online configurator with over 2000 permutations.[8]

Iconic Series[edit]

This watch is the brand's flagship. The product is updated seasonally, this automatic movement is crafted in a recycled,[9] recyclable aluminum case with a 100% recycled PET bracelet.[8]

Limited Edition[edit]

BAUME launched its first Upcycled Limited Edition watch [10] made out of Erik Ellington's [11] old skate boards [12][13]

BAUME launched in February 2019 its second Upcycled Limited Edition,[14] made out of unused ski materials.[15]

Aesthetic Features[edit]

The crowns of Baume watches sit at a 12 o’clock position – a feature that references the first pocket watches produced by Baume & Mercier. The watches are genderless and they have interchangeable straps to allow the wearer to change easily the look of the watch.[16]
